Job Overview

Join Citi's XVA Technology team in London as a Lead Software Engineer at Vice President level, and take on a role at the intersection of advanced software engineering and AI-driven innovation at a firm where your code, your decisions, and your ideas operate at global scale. This role is built for a hands-on engineer with deep AI and software development expertise who can independently set and drive a technical agenda building production systems, embedding intelligent tooling, and owning project outcomes across a complex, high-impact domain. You will work alongside high-calibre engineers and engaged business partners to architect, build, and deliver solutions that redefine how XVA risk is calculated and managed globally.

Responsibilities

  • Design, build, and maintain scalable, high-performance software solutions for XVA risk systems, writing and reviewing production-quality code while ensuring alignment with enterprise architecture standards.
  • Build and integrate AI and Machine Learning solutions into core XVA workflows applying Generative AI tooling to automate processes, improve analytical accuracy, and measurably accelerate engineering output.
  • Take end-to-end ownership of technology projects from initial design and development through to production release coordinating across engineering, business, and operations teams to keep projects on track.
  • Lead and run technology projects with confidence, managing timelines, dependencies, and stakeholder expectations while keeping the engineering team focused and unblocked.
  • Translate complex business requirements from Risk, Operations, and Technology partners into clear functional specifications, well-structured solution designs, and working software.
  • Drive Agile delivery practices across cross-functional and distributed teams, facilitating sprint planning, stand-ups, retrospectives, and release coordination.
  • Define project scope and ensure all solutions meet regulatory and compliance requirements, proactively identifying and resolving technical and delivery risks across market risk technology projects.
  • Mentor engineers and analysts, sharing technical knowledge, setting quality standards, and building team capability particularly in modern engineering practices and AI tooling.

Required Qualifications & Skills

  • Extensive hands-on software engineering experience at Vice President level or equivalent, with a strong foundation in Python or Java and a track record of delivering production-grade systems in a financial services environment.
  • Hands-on experience building and deploying AI or Machine Learning solutions in a production environment, with the ability to identify where Generative AI tooling can be embedded to measurably improve engineering workflows and analytical capabilities.
  • Ability to independently own and drive a technical agenda setting direction, making architectural decisions, and managing project outcomes without requiring close oversight.
  • Solid understanding of distributed systems, microservices architecture, and scalable data processing, with the ability to make and defend architectural decisions under real-world constraints.
  • Domain knowledge in XVA (X-Value Adjustment), market risk, or related regulatory frameworks such as FRTB or Netted CVA, with the ability to engage credibly with both technical and business stakeholders.
  • Clear, confident communication skills able to present complex technical concepts to non-technical audiences and align diverse stakeholders around a shared project plan.
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related discipline.

Beneficial Skills & Qualifications

  • Experience leading AI or automation initiatives within a financial services engineering team, including tooling evaluation, integration, and measuring productivity outcomes.
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, or GCP) and DevOps practices including containerisation, CI/CD pipelines, and infrastructure as code.
  • Master's degree in Computer Science, Finance, or a related field; professional certifications such as PMP, CSM, or AI/ML credentials are a plus.
  • Prior experience applying AI or automation specifically within risk analytics, trading systems, or regulatory reporting workflows.
